Making ice cream is a pretty simple process, as it just involves a few steps and a bit of waiting for the freezer to do its job.  This blueberry ice cream recipe that starts with sweetened condensed milk, evaporated milk and whole milk as the base.  I also used a full pint of blueberries and cooked the berries before adding them to the ice cream.  If blueberries are out of season or you cannot find fresh, feel free to thaw some frozen berries. 

Note that the coconut in this recipe is completely optional, however the blueberries and coconut go wonderfully with each other. Give it a try!

How long does it take to freeze ice cream?

After combining the blueberry ice cream ingredients, it’s ready to go into a container and freeze. It will take 3-6 hours to freeze completely.  I actually had mine freeze over night before we ate it, and it was the perfect consistency.

Ingredients
  

  • 2 cups whole milk
  • 1 (14 oz. can) sweetened condensed milk
  • 2/3 cup evaporated milk
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la
  • salt pinch (few grinds or shakes from grinder)
  • 1 pint fresh blueberries about 2 cups
  • 1 cup flake coconut sweetened or unsweetened
  • 2 Tablespoons sugar
  • 2 Tablesppoons water

Instructions
 

  • In a bowl, whisk together the whole milk, sweetened condensed milk, evaporated milk, vanilla and salt. Refrigerate for a couple hours or until completely chilled.
  • In a small saucepan, add the blueberries, sugar and water. Stirring often, bring the berries to a simmer. Berries will resemble a sauce. Let berries cool to room temperature and add to milk mixture and stir.
  • Using an ice cream maker, add the milk and berry mixture to the frozen insert (see manufactures directions for ice cream maker). Churn for 25-30 minutes. During the last 10 minutes add the coconut. Ice cream will be creamy. Add the ice cream mixture to a loaf pan or resealable container, and freeze for at least 3-6 hours or over night. Recipe makes about 1 quart. Enjoy!

Notes

Coconut is optional in this recipe. Feel free to omit if you prefer not to have it.
